In the world of bass specific gear, coolest stuff has been coming out of Damnation Audio who just released the MBD3 which is a tamer version of the MBD2 with a boost function to get 2 great sounds. They also made a crazy pedal called the Dirt Fixer which is like a distortion preamp and all around utility pedal. I have the MBD3, but not the dirt fixer (yet). I'm a big fan of Broughton Audio and he put out a smaller version of his messenger pre-amp.

Other than that, not much of interest that's bass specific to me.
